WebApr 12, 2024 · The usage of “cc” vs. “cc’ed” vs. “copy”. Although “carbon copy” and “courtesy copy” are noun phrases, “cc” is generally used rather as a verb that can be inflected depending on the intended tense. So, when we need to “cc” someone, that simply means we have to send that person a copy of the email or file that is ... Like all other email providers, Gmail supports CC and ... scotch tape largeWebJul 18, 2024 · Cc vs. Bcc. Cc and Bcc are used to include additional recipients on an email. Use Cc when you want the Cc list to be visible to all recipients and you'd like to start an email thread with them. And use Bcc if you want to add recipients to the email, but keep the contacts on the Bcc list hidden from everyone included on the email. scotch tape light energyWebJun 4, 2024 · What does CC and BCC mean in Email?
